Air car hybrid, very interesting and simple. Pretty cool.
Jon Elson wrote in
: Jim Stewart wrote: texasjim1093 wrote: This might be off topic but at least it ain't politics. This air car hybrid is really interesting and looks to be a practical working vehicle, much better than lugging batteries around, but no regenerative braking from what I see. Why have I not seen technology involving regenerative brakes and compressed air? There must be a good reason, but it seems like a plausible system. http://gas2.org/2008/07/15/an-air-ca...2009-zpms-106- mpg-compressed-air-hybrid/ I'd like to know how you could fill a 3200 cfi carbon-fiber tank to 4500 psi in 3 minutes and not have a melted ruptured mess from the heat. Well, that's the killer right there. If you get rid of the heat, it is a HUGE energy waste. If you don't, the tank melts. Pretty sad! Jon The heat load sounds pretty drastic, but the heat does not need to be wasted to the atmosphere. Suppose that you're running a compressor at home to fill this thing. The waste heat could do some useful work, like heating water or your house. I believe the idea is called cogeneration. Bruce |
